Obama -- How to Improve the Bleak US Jobs Picture? Multiply!

“I just came back from a trip to Asia in which one of my highest priorities was discussing how we can increase exports into that region. If we could just increase our exports by 5 percent into that region, that would mean hundreds of thousands of well-paying jobs.”
–President Obama, November 23, 2009

U.S. goods exports to Pacific Rim countries, year-to-date, 2009: $168.885 billion

Five percent of that total: $8.44 billion

U.S. goods imports from Pacific Rim countries, year-to-date, 2009: $406.93 billion

Five percent of that total: $20.34 billion

trade barriers faced by U.S. exports to Pacific Rim markets: fill 173 pages in latest U.S. government report on foreign trade barriers

trade barriers faced by U.S. exports to U.S. markets: 0
